Sherman cost too much to move around. You have to get a over weight permit at about 45,000 pounds. A Stuart weighs 32,000. A Sherman weighs 64,000. It runs about 15 cents a mile pre ton that you are over, so that comes out to about 75 cents a mile. PLUS it is over sized, so you need a front and rear escort.
I could put my Stuart, and M20 armored car on the same lowboy and still be with in limits.....
